Yuck stream new album Stranger Things and get kids to review it
Ahead of its release next Friday, Yuck are streaming their third album Stranger Things in full, along with a kids review and a live video.
The group will celebrate the record release with two shows at London's Moth Club on 26 and 27 February.
With a full UK tour already scheduled for May, Yuck have announced an extra London date at Rough Trade East on 10 May.
To celebrate revealing their album online, the band have also shared a video review from 11-year-old Léa and nine-year-old Lola, along with a live video of single "Hearts In Motion" from last week's performance on BT Sport’s Football Tonight.
